Title :
A field study of work demands on railway traffic dispatchers in centralised centres

Abstract :
In this paper, the work demands of the dispatchers in centralized centers were investigated. The factors contributing to the work demands were defined preliminarily by specialist workshops and were determined using a series of methods in a field study. The results of our investigation indicate that the total number of trains and frequency of communication are major roles in the total work demands of the dispatchers. Additionally, there are regional distinctions due to the presence of different technologies and network infrastructures.
